Output 3ac6def18c86a87bb8d27c42831eca33fb97893de61e66f12ad213a8160a42fa:0

value
17703846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b5370e372624ee8be7b9874ab529d8073831323 OP_EQUAL
address
3EPhongcjuLFEiCVwgMqZJmF2J3JQqnmsk
transaction
3ac6def18c86a87bb8d27c42831eca33fb97893de61e66f12ad213a8160a42fa
spent
true